The second method employed sodium borohydride complexed by polymer-supported dibenzo-18-crown-6. When used to reduce 4-/m-butylcyclohexanone in benzene, it was reported that the owii(diequatorial)-product resulted exclusively in 95% yield101. [Pg.731]

Crown ethers have been immobilized within polymer supports and used in metal ion separation, Crown ether moieties at cross-linked polystyrene have been prepared by the reaction of cross-linked chloromethylated polystyrene with hydroxyl-substituted crown ethers [52], The resins 15 formed from the condensation of dibenzo—18-crown-6 and formaldehyde were modified with phosphonate monoethylester and phosphonic acid groups [53]. Resin 15 demonstrates selectivity for K(I) over the other alkali metal ions at pH < 8, and selectivity for Li(I) at pH > 8. A resin 16 prepared from the condensation of a substituted crown ether with formaldehyde is selective for Na(I) over the other alkali metal ions [54],... [Pg.185]
